‘Digital arrest’: Fake CBI officer defrauds Hyderabad man of Rs 35.74 lakh
HYDERABAD: A 79-year-old resident of Domalguda fell victim to a cybercrime scam known as a “digital arrest” and lost Rs 35.74 lakh to fraudsters impersonating as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) officials.
According to the complaint, on July 6, the victim received a call from an individual, who introduced himself as CBI officer Vijay Khanna from the Colaba police station in Mumbai. The caller falsely claimed that a bank account in the victim’s name at the Canara Bank Colaba branch was linked to a money laundering case involving an individual named Naresh Goel.
